Tae Hyung Cho is a scholar working on Biomedical Engineering, Molecular Biology and Urology. According to data from OpenAlex, Tae Hyung Cho has authored 28 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 17 papers in Biomedical Engineering, 10 papers in Molecular Biology and 7 papers in Urology. Recurrent topics in Tae Hyung Cho’s work include Bone Tissue Engineering Materials (15 papers), Periodontal Regeneration and Treatments (7 papers) and Planarian Biology and Electrostimulation (7 papers). Tae Hyung Cho is often cited by papers focused on Bone Tissue Engineering Materials (15 papers), Periodontal Regeneration and Treatments (7 papers) and Planarian Biology and Electrostimulation (7 papers). Tae Hyung Cho collaborates with scholars based in South Korea, Switzerland and United States. Tae Hyung Cho's co-authors include Soon Jung Hwang, In Sook Kim, Yongdoo Park, Insup Noh, Jung‐Ju Kim, Kyu Back Lee, Kyung Sun, Giyoong Tae, Sang Hoon Lee and Yun Mi Song and has published in prestigious journals such as Biomaterials, Journal of Biomechanics and Bone.
